Position Overview
TDK Construction is seeking a Construction Accountant to take full ownership of the company’s accounting operations. This is a hands-on role responsible for day-to-day accounting, job costing, cash management, and financial reporting.
The position works directly with the CEO and outside consultant and supports project managers to ensure accurate financial tracking across all projects.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, proactive, and takes ownership of systems, processes, and financial accuracy.
Key Responsibilities
Accounting & Financial Management
· Manage full-cycle accounting including accounts payable, accounts receivable, payroll, job costing, and bank reconciliations
· Maintain and update financial records in QuickBooks Desktop Contractors Edition
· Lead the transition and integration from QuickBooks Desktop to QuickBooks Online Advanced/IES, including data cleanup and validation to ensure accuracy, completeness, and consistency
· Oversee integration between Procore and QuickBooks to ensure accurate and timely financial data
· Prepare monthly financial reports, including Work-In-Progress schedules and internal reporting for leadership
· Track budgets, expenses, and project costs with accuracy and timeliness
· Support tax filings, audits, and compliance requirements in coordination with external accountants

Qualifications
· Construction industry accounting experience required
· Minimum 5 years of accounting experience
· Proficiency in QuickBooks Desktop Contractors Edition or QuickBooks Online Advanced/IES required
· Strong Excel skills
· Experience with job costing and Work-In-Progress schedules
· Highly organized, detail-oriented, and proactive
· Strong communication skills
· Ability to take ownership and follow through without constant direction
Preferred Qualifications
· Experience with Procore
· Bachelor’s degree in accounting
Growth Path
This role offers the opportunity to grow into a Controller as TDK Construction continues to expand. You will work directly with the CEO and leadership team, gaining exposure to strategic financial management and business planning.
